If you have a copy of the Defender parts manual, you will find they have a leatherette covered bezel for 3 guages to go in you center panel. NAS 90 dash had a square clock, cigarette lighter, and hazard warning pushbutton swithc there originally. When I rebuilt my 110 (NAS) I replace the bulkhead with a new 90 bulkhead, did away with the NAS110 dash, and put the genuine switch pod up where the ROW switch pod goes. Into that pod I put the Hazard switch, and the two switches for the heated screen and heated rear window, as well as the rear wiper control. I junked out the center panel, with square hole, got the LR 3 guage bezel, and put a VDO Oil pressure, VDO Voltmeter and VDO clock. Looks smart.
